Dusseldorf In view of new compliance violations at Continental, criticism of the Executive Board and Supervisory Board is growing both inside and outside the company. According to information from the Handelsblatt, the control mechanisms are being questioned in corporate circles.
Shareholder protectors are already demanding that chief controller Wolfgang Reitzle be replaced. “We are of the opinion that there needs to be a renewal at the top of Continental’s supervisory board,” Cornelia Zimmermann from Deka told the Handelsblatt.
The automotive supplier has been confronted with new rule violations for a few weeks, which the board of directors and the supervisory board have apparently remained hidden for years. Irregularities in air conditioning and industrial hoses became known after the exhaust gas manipulations in diesel engines, which are being investigated by the public prosecutor in Hanover.
Wolfgang Reitzle has headed the Supervisory Board for 13 years
For 15 years, Contis air conditioning hoses have not met cleanliness standards. A subsequent internal investigation also revealed deviations from test processes for industrial hoses.
